IP discovery lookup for: 34.253.143.64

We identified 1 domains pointing to 34.253.143.64.

Domain IPv4 IPv6 MX and NS
mx01.figshare.com.figshare.com.

52.18.196.158
ec2-52-18-196-158.eu-west-1.compute.amazonaws.com
34.253.143.64
ec2-34-253-143-64.eu-west-1.compute.amazonaws.com
figshare.com.
2a05:d018:1f4:d003:4fc1:ed53:8f96:c6e0
2a05:d018:1f4:d000:aebd:1dd2:9cb0:5044